The Night of Little Wishes
A Magical Story for Epiphany
What happens when someone truly listens to the quietest wishes?
On the night before Epiphany, while Italy sleeps beneath a winter sky, small wishes begin to stir in children’s hearts.
They are not loud or glittering wishes, but gentle hopes and timid dreams—the courage to try again, the wish to be kinder, the hope of believing a little more in oneself.
That night, La Befana glides silently above the rooftops, gathering these wishes with a special lantern.
Not to judge them, but to protect them, cherish them, and plant what is meant to grow.
The Night of Little Wishes is a tender and poetic story that celebrates the true meaning of Epiphany:
hope, new beginnings, and the quiet magic that lives within every child.
